WCPO is the ABC affiliate in Cincinnati. It was the CBS affiliate for several years, and this ridiculous pre-emption business started at least 15 years ago when WCPO was still with CBS. I've never found an explanation as to why Channel 9 pre-empts more network programming than any of the other local stations. I can't imagine that WCPO's local ratings improve with the cheaply made nonsense that does get aired.

Wednesday, March 7, 8 p.m., a Franklin/Billy Graham special instead of George Lopez and Knights of Prosperity.
Friday, March 16, 8 p.m. Fighting for Life instead of Grey’s Anatomy.
Friday, March 16, 9 p.m., Everyday Freedom Heroes instead of Wife Swap.
Tuesday, March 20, 8 p.m., 10 Secrets to Healthy Living instead of America’s Funniest Home Videos.
Friday, March 30, 9 p.m., Pet Pads instead of Six Degrees.

I know that Fox 19 puts basketball games on in place of some of the Fox programming, but it doesn’t seem to be done to the extent that WCPO does this.
